How to Create an Elegant Wedding Invitation

How to Create an Elegant Wedding Invitation As a designer, wedding invitations are some of the most fun projects I get to work on. Theres something incredible about creating something thats one-of-a-kind and tailor-made to a couples personalities and style- not to mention that the invite itself becomes a keepsake for the couple even after the wedding is over.Because of the creative freedom that wedding invitations allow, its easy to get overwhelmed by all the style and production choices. Whether youre a designer working for a client or youre creating invitations for your own wedding, here are a few tips that can help take your invitations to the next level and create a polished, beautiful visual experience for guests. While making creative choices for your invitation, its important to keep in mind the style of the wedding and personalities of the couple in order to design something that truly represents them and feels appropriate for the event. This can be a great source of inspiration for you as you begin designing. Its also important to consider a couples budget before beginning so you dont present them with options they cant afford. With a little creative thinking, distinct and beautiful invitations can be created on any budget.SizeOne thing that can help your invitation stand out is considering a unique size for your invitation. While a standard 5x7 invite feels traditional and formal, a different proportion can create a custom feel. A smaller invite has an intimate feel, while a larger one can feel grandiose. Play with the proportions and orientation as well- try a tall and skinny shape or flip the invite to be landscape instead of portrait. Another option to consider is a square, circular, or die-cut shaped invite. However, keep practicality in mind–too small and your invite might not have enough room for legible information, and too large or uniquely-shaped and it might be challenging or expensive to package.TypographyWhen choosing the typeface for your invitation, think about how formal y ou want the invitation to appear and the overall impression you want guests to get from the invitation. Using a formal script font for the names of the couple is a great way to make the invite traditional and elegant. These fonts generally use thinner and more intricate strokes, and they work well with ornate graphics and imagery. Casual script fonts more closely resemble actual handwriting and can give a personal, laid-back appearance to your invite. Their heavier brushstrokes make them more modern-looking than formal scripts.Serif fonts also feel traditional and classic, and when printed are some of the most easy-to-read typefaces, making them ideal for the supporting body copy on your invite and invitation materials. Sans serifs feel modern, clean, and classy, and they work great both for headers and body copy.When choosing font pairings, its best to stick with fonts that contrast with each other to create a sense of balance and harmony. Avoid using scripts for anything except ti tles and headers, as these can be difficult to read at small sizes.If youre on a budget, it can be difficult to find quality typefaces for free or little cost, so below Ive outlined a few good choices that are completely free to use. Font Squirrel is a great resource to find quality fonts for free.Heres some free fonts that would look great in a wedding invitation.Unique imageryTo make an invite truly feel like it was custom-designed, consider creating custom visual elements or illustrations. This will make the invite feel personal and considered, and your client will probably appreciate the extra touch. A custom or unique illustration avoids making the invite look like it was created from a pre-designed template.If youre not an illustrator, another route is finding quality illustrations that you can repurpose to create a one-of-a-kind invite. The Graphics Fairy is a great online resource for free, public domain images including flourishes, floral accents, and page dividers. Or, con sider creating minimal, geometric graphic elements for a polished and clean look which pairs great with a sans serif font.Paper stockThere are lots of options when it comes to choosing the type of paper you print your invites on, even if youre on a budget. Paper with a matte finish feels classic and minimal, while textured paper can elevate your design and has a more artistic, handmade feel. Shimmer paper or other types of lustrous, semi-gloss papers create an upscale and luminous feel. Cotton or fabric-based papers are warm and approachable. Thinner paper stocks feel delicate, while thicker stocks feel substantial and considered.Along with weight choices, paper stock also comes in different variations of white and ivory. A bright white paper feels fresh and modern, while ivory or off-white feels traditional and antique. You could also use brown kraft paper for a rustic vibe or colored cardstock for a fun pop of color. Overlaying your invite with a translucent vellum paper is an eas y way to create both elegance and visual interest.If youre not sure how a certain paper will look or feel, dont hesitate to ask your printer to send you paper samples- many common printing sites online offer this option for free on their websites. Making guesses about a paper stock without samples or a physical proof can lead to extra costs and time spent if the paper isnt what you expected. This also makes the choice easier for your client if they can see and touch the paper before buying.ProductionThere are a variety of different finishing techniques that can elevate your design and give it a premium feel. Letterpress invitations add dimension and texture. Currently, letterpress is a very popular option for printed pieces like invitations and involves making impressions on paper to create a raised surface out of lettering or design elements. Foil-stamping, another popular technique, is a great way to add metallic shine to your invite, and it is usually available in a variety of go ld, silver, and bronze tones which can be applied to any part of the design. A great way to create an intricate feel is having edges or elements of your invitation laser-cut into lace or floral-like patterns.Finishing options like the ones listed above can be costly, but there are several less expensive ways to add interest to your invite. Simply rounding the corners of an invite can help it feel softer and more custom-made. Printing a pattern or solid color on the blank side of your invite is also a great added detail. Instead of having your invite be a flat piece of paper, you could consider a folded card for your invite. Tri-fold designs are a popular option right now, and a bonus aspect of this design is it allows extra room for other photos and graphics to be added. Folded cards can add an element of anticipation as a guest opens and unfolds the invitation, and they also work well to contain other pieces that go along with the invite, like RSVP cards and maps to the reception.A s with paper stocks, talk to your printer to see what finishing options they have available and how much they cost. If youre crafty and have the time, DIY can also be an option to cut production costs- foil stamping kits, corner rounders and punches, and paper scoring tools can help you achieve your desired effect without spending a lot of money.Invitation suitesOne of the best ways to make your invitations feel professional is to create a cohesive package of all the different printed pieces for the wedding that all use the same design elements. Think save the dates, envelopes, RSVP cards, reception maps, programs, menus, place cards, and thank you cards. Having all these different pieces feel cohesive is an ideal way to reinforce the wedding theme through a guests entire experience, and itll save your clients time and hassle because they wont have to design every piece separately.PackagingFinally, consider the way your invitation will be packaged and sent to a guest. To secure the contents of the invitation together, consider using elements like belly bands, ribbons, twine, or lace to add a handmade touch and to allow the guest to easily pull the whole stack out at once. Custom envelopes that match the design are an easy and relatively inexpensive way to package everything up, but if your budget allows, sending your invites in a small or shallow box can really make an impression. For the address labels, printing or stamping the text directly onto the envelope or package looks professional, but handwriting adds a personal touch that your guests may appreciate. To seal your envelope, design a custom sticker with the couples initials or use a wax seal. Packaging is a great opportunity to think creatively and to try the unconventional.Overall, dont be afraid to think outside of the box for the design and production of your invitation- the right solution will make your invite stand out and be a beautiful reflection of the couples heart and character.

Discover the History of the ENIAC Computer

Discover the History of the ENIAC Computer As technology progressed in the early and mid-1900s, the need for enhanced computational speed grew. In response to this deficit, the American military invested half a million dollars to create the ideal computing machine. Who Invented the ENIAC? On May 31, 1943, the military commission for the new computer began with  the partnership of John Mauchly and John Presper Eckert, with the former serving as the chief consultant and Eckert as the chief engineer. Eckert had been a graduate student at the University of Pennsylvanias Moore School of Electrical Engineering when he and Mauchly met in 1943. It took the team about one year to design the ENIAC and then 18 months plus half a million dollars in tax money to build it. The machine wasnt officially turned on until November 1945, by which time the war was over. However, not all was lost, and the military still put ENIAC to work, performing calculations for the design of a hydrogen bomb, weather predictions, cosmic-ray studies, thermal ignition, random-number studies, and wind-tunnel design. The ENIAC In 1946, Mauchly and Eckert developed the Electrical Numerical Integrator And Calculator (ENIAC). The American military sponsored this research because it needed a computer for calculating artillery-firing tables, the settings used for different weapons under varied conditions for target accuracy. As the branch of the military responsible for calculating the tables, the Ballistics Research Laboratory (BRL) became interested after hearing about Mauchlys research at the Moore School. Mauchly had previously created several calculating machines and in 1942  began designing a better calculating machine based on the work of John Atanasoff, an inventor who  used vacuum tubes to speed up calculations. The patent for ENIAC was filed in 1947. An excerpt from that patent, (U.S.#3,120,606) filed on June 26, read, With the advent of everyday use of elaborate calculations, speed has become paramount to such a high degree that there is no machine on the market today capable of satisfying the full demand of modern computational methods. What Eas Inside the ENIAC? The ENIAC was an intricate and elaborate piece of technology for the time. Housed within 40 9-foot-tall cabinets, the machine contained 17,468 vacuum tubes  along with 70,000 resistors, 10,000 capacitors, 1,500 relays, 6,000 manual switches, and 5 million soldered joints. Its dimensions covered 1,800 square feet (167 square meters) of floor space and weighed 30 tons, and running it consumed 160 kilowatts of electrical power. Two 20-horsepower blowers delivered cool air to keep the machine from overheating. The vast extent of energy being used led to a rumor that turning on the machine would cause the city of Philadelphia to experience brownouts. However, the story, which was first reported incorrectly by the Philadelphia Bulletin in 1946, has since been discounted as an urban myth. In just one second, the ENIAC (1,000 times faster than any other calculating machine to date) could perform 5,000 additions, 357 multiplications, or 38 divisions. The use of vacuum tubes instead of switches and relays resulted in the increase in speed, but it was not a quick machine to reprogram. Programming changes would take the technicians weeks, and the machine always required long hours of maintenance. As a side note, research on the ENIAC led to many improvements in the vacuum tube. Contributions of Dr. John Von Neumann In 1948, Dr. John Von Neumann made several modifications to the ENIAC. The ENIAC had performed arithmetic and transfer operations concurrently, which caused programming difficulties. Von Neumann suggested that using switches to control code selection would make it so that pluggable cable connections could remain fixed. He added a converter code to enable serial operation. Eckert-Mauchly Computer Corporation Eckert and Mauchlys work extended beyond just ENIAC. In 1946, Eckert and Mauchly started the Eckert-Mauchly Computer Corporation. In 1949, their company launched the BINAC (BINary Automatic Computer) that used magnetic tape to store data. In 1950, the Remington Rand Corporation bought the Eckert-Mauchly Computer Corporation and changed the name to the Univac Division of Remington Rand. Their research resulted in the UNIVAC (UNIVersal Automatic Computer), an essential forerunner to todays computers. In 1955, Remington Rand merged with the Sperry Corporation and formed Sperry-Rand. Eckert remained with the company as an executive and continued with the company when it later merged with the Burroughs Corporation to become Unisys. Eckert and Mauchly both received the IEEE Computer Society Pioneer Award in 1980. The End of the ENIAC Despite its significant advances in computation in the 1940s, ENIACs tenure was short. On October 2, 1955, at 11:45 p.m.,  the power was finally shut off, and the ENIAC was retired. In 1996, precisely 50 years after ENIAC was publicly acknowledged by the government, the massive computer received its place in history. According to the Smithsonian, ENIAC was the center of attention in the city of Philadelphia as they celebrated being the birthplace of computation. ENIAC was ultimately dismantled, with sections of the massive machine on display at both Penn and the Smithsonian.
